0d103c2342 Bug 29058: Add 'Always show holds' checkbox to request.pl
This patch adds a new cookie 'awalys_show_holds' and utlises it on request.pl
to determine if the existing holds table should be loaded.

If the cookie does not exist, the table is loaded to preserve exiting behaviour.
If the cookie exists and is set to 'DONT' a new button 'Show holds' is added to
the page to allow force loading the table

7af1a0f052 Bug 29404: Add infinite scrolling to pickup location dropdowns
This patch adds infinite scrolling to the pickup locations select2
dropdowns on the staff interface.

It does so by adding a new transport function (in select2.js) to read
the response headers Koha's API sends back, and converting to the right
data structure Select2 expects for the feature to work.

This is manually used in the different pickup locations dropdowns.
There's a separate bug that will introduce a select2 wrapper that will probably embed this function in it.

a151d7ba0f Bug 20985: Add OnShelfHoldsAllowed checks to CanItemBeReserved
The expected behaviour for "On shelf holds allowed" setting for the circulation rules (Koha administration > Patrons and circulation > Circulation and fines rules):
- Allow holds only on items that are currently checked out or otherwise unavailable.
- If set to "Yes", patrons can place holds on items currently checked in.
- If set to "If any unavailable", patrons can only place holds on items that are not unavailable.
- If set to "If all unavailable", patrons can only place holds on items where *all* items on the record are unavailable.
(Adapted from https://bywatersolutions.com/education/preparing-for-library-closures)

These rules should also work when using ILS-DI, but currently they don't. This bug makes sure that the "On shelf holds allowed" rules work correctly when using ILS-DI to place holds.

5844622665 Bug 28066: Remove select tag's size attribute where it is 1
This patch removes the "size" attribute from <select> tags where the
value of the attribute is 1. The attribute is unnecessary because the
default value when the attribute is undefined is 1.

This will allow for more careful sizing of <select> tags without a size
attribute while preserving the desired behavior of <select> tags which
have a size greater than 1.

c841e8a8bf
Bug 24510: When Placing a Hold, cursor doesn't focus on Patron Name
This alternate patch tries to implement a fix in a more "correct" way by
tying the cursor focus to the initialization of the jQueryUI tabs. By
configuring both the "create" and "activate" events we can make sure the
correct input field is focused.

I think the only advantage of this patch over the other one is that
tying the focus to the tabs activation makes it a little more obvious
where in the DOM loading sequence the focus is being set.
